A teaching recruitment agency is seeking enthusiastic and reliable secondary teachers for flexible supply work in the Wellingborough and Bedford areas. Roles include daily supply cover, long-term placements, and permanent teaching opportunities.

Successful candidates will have QTS or ECT, strong classroom management skills, and at least three terms' experience in a UK secondary school.

The agency offers competitive pay, supportive consultancy, and a wide range of job opportunities.

How to prepare for a job interview at Coba Education Ltd

✨Know Your Stuff

Make sure you’re familiar with the curriculum and teaching methods used in UK secondary schools. Brush up on your subject knowledge and be ready to discuss how you would engage students in a flexible teaching environment.

✨Show Your Classroom Management Skills

Prepare examples of how you've successfully managed a classroom in the past. Think about specific strategies you’ve used to maintain discipline and encourage participation, as this will be crucial for supply teaching roles.

✨Be Ready for Flexibility

Since the role involves flexible supply work, be prepared to discuss your availability and willingness to adapt to different school environments. Highlight any previous experience you have in varied teaching settings.

✨Ask Thoughtful Questions

At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ask questions! Inquire about the support provided by the agency, the types of schools you might work in, and how they help teachers settle into new roles. This shows your genuine interest in the position.
